A woman from Sikkim was found dead under mysterious circumstances in the upmarket Nehru Park situated in the Chanakyapuri Diplomatic Area of South Delhi on July 9.
The deceased, identified as Devi Maya Gurung from Singling, Soreng in Sikkim had been residing and working in Delhi. Her body was found lying in the park by the visitors.
Sources said that her father and brother are on way to Delhi to claim the body.
The police have started an investigation into the death.
The Sikkim State Commission for Women had approached the National Commission for Women (NCW) yesterday and requested their intervention in this matter.
NCW has taken cognisance of the matter and has issued directives to the Commissioner of Delhi Police to expedite the investigation so that the culprit can be brought to book and justice delivered to the deceased.
